客户服务器模型的定义是什么

不及物动词 其他 33

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    客户服务器模型是一种计算机网络架构,用于描述客户端和服务器之间的通信方式。在这种模型中,客户端是指向服务器发送请求的设备或应用程序,而服务器是指接收并响应这些请求的设备或应用程序。

    客户服务器模型的定义可分为以下几个方面:

    1. 通信方式:在客户服务器模型中,通信是基于请求-响应模式进行的。客户端向服务器发送请求,服务器收到请求后进行处理并发送响应给客户端。这种通信方式可以保证数据的可靠性和实时性,适用于各种应用场景。

    2. 逻辑分工:客户服务器模型将功能性不同的服务分配给不同的设备或应用程序进行处理。服务器通常提供各种服务,如文件存储、数据库管理、网页访问等,而客户端则通过请求来获取这些服务。这种分工可以提高资源利用效率和系统性能。

    3. 点对点连接:在客户服务器模型中,客户端与服务器之间通常是通过点对点连接进行通信。客户端与服务器建立连接后,可以通过该连接进行数据的交换和传输。这种连接方式可以保证通信的私密性和安全性。

    4. 网络架构:客户服务器模型是一种分布式网络架构,客户端和服务器可以部署在不同的物理位置,通过互联网或局域网进行通信。这种架构可以实现资源的共享和远程访问,提高了系统的可拓展性和灵活性。

    总之,客户服务器模型是一种基于请求-响应模式的计算机网络架构,通过逻辑分工和点对点连接来实现客户端和服务器之间的通信。这种模型广泛应用于各种应用场景,如网页浏览、文件传输、数据库管理等。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    客户服务器模型是一种计算机网络架构,用于描述客户端和服务器之间的通信和交互方式。在这种模型中,客户端是发送请求的计算机或设备,而服务器是接收请求并提供相应的计算机或设备。

    以下是关于客户服务器模型的一些定义和特点:

    1. 客户端:客户端是创建请求并发送给服务器的计算机或设备。客户端可以是个人计算机、移动设备、传感器等。客户端通常使用客户端软件或应用程序与服务器进行通信。

    2. 服务器:服务器是接收客户端请求的计算机或设备。服务器通常具有更强大的硬件和资源,并能够提供服务、存储数据或执行计算任务。服务器使用服务器软件或应用程序处理客户端的请求,并返回相应的结果。

    3. 请求-响应模式:客户服务器模型的主要特征是请求-响应模式。客户端发送一个请求到服务器,服务器接收请求并进行相应的处理,然后将结果返回给客户端。这种模式允许客户端和服务器之间的相互通信和交互。

    4. 服务提供者和服务消费者:在客户服务器模型中,服务器充当服务提供者角色,同时客户端充当服务消费者角色。客户端通过发送请求获取所需的服务或数据,而服务器通过响应请求来提供服务或提供所需的数据。

    5. 分布式架构:客户服务器模型可以采用分布式架构,其中服务器可以分布在不同的地理位置或网络中。这样可以提高性能和可伸缩性,并允许在多个服务器之间进行负载均衡和容错处理。

    总结起来,客户服务器模型是一种用于描述客户端和服务器之间通信和交互的计算机网络架构。它提供了一种通过请求-响应模式进行服务提供和消费的方式,允许在不同的地理位置或网络中进行分布式架构。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    客户服务器模型是一种计算机通信模型,用于描述客户端和服务器之间的交互方式。在这种模型中,客户端是指发起服务请求的计算机程序或设备,而服务器是指提供服务的计算机程序或设备。

    在客户服务器模型中,客户端和服务器之间通过网络进行通信。客户端发送请求到服务器,服务器接收并处理请求,并将响应发送回客户端。这种模型的主要特点是客户端发起请求,服务器响应请求。

    在客户服务器模型中,有以下几个常见的角色和关系:

    1. 客户端:客户端是指发起服务请求的计算机程序或设备。它发送请求到服务器,并等待服务器的响应。客户端可以是个人电脑、手机、平板电脑等各种设备上运行的应用程序。

    2. 服务器:服务器是指提供服务的计算机程序或设备。它接收客户端的请求,并根据请求提供相应的服务或数据。服务器通常具有强大的计算和存储能力,可以同时处理多个客户端的请求。

    3. 请求-响应模式:客户端向服务器发送请求,请求包含所需的服务或数据。服务器接收到请求后,根据请求的内容进行处理,并生成相应的响应。响应包含所请求的服务结果或数据。服务器将响应发送回客户端,客户端接收到响应后进行处理。

    4. 单向通信:在客户服务器模型中,通信是单向的。即客户端发起请求,服务器响应请求,而不会反过来向客户端发送请求。客户端和服务器之间的通信是一对一的,每个客户端只与特定的服务器进行通信。

    5. 长连接和短连接:在客户服务器模型中,可以使用长连接或短连接进行通信。长连接是指客户端和服务器之间建立一次连接后,可以保持连接状态,多次进行请求和响应。短连接是指为每个请求和响应建立一个新的连接。长连接可以提高通信效率,减少连接的建立和断开开销,但会增加服务器的负载。

    总之,客户服务器模型是一种常见的计算机通信模型,用于描述客户端和服务器之间的交互。在这种模型中,客户端发起请求,服务器响应请求,通过网络进行通信。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部